body{margin: 0;color: #353535}h1,h2,h3 p{font-weight: normal;padding: 0px;margin: 0px}table,td,tr{border: 0px}.NComments{font-family: open sans condensed}.NComments a{text-decoration: none;color: #000}.NComments .NPostComment{background: #f1f1f1;padding: 10px;overflow: hidden}.NComments .NPostComment .textareaOuter{border: 1px solid #d0d0d0;overflow: hidden;padding: 5px;background: #fff}.NComments .NPostComment .textareaOuter textarea{float: left;width: 100%;height: 75px;border: none;background: #fff;font-family: open sans condensed;font-size: 16px}.NComments .NPostComment h2{font-family: 'open_sans_condensedbold', serif;font-weight: normal;width: 100%;font-size: 16px;text-transform: uppercase;padding: 0px;margin: 0 0 10px 0;color: #000}.NComments .SubmitShareRow{float: left;width: 100%;padding: 10px 0 0 0}.NComments .SubmitShareRow .NButtons{float: right;width: auto;font-family: 'open_sans_condensedbold', serif;font-weight: normal;font-size: 16px;color: #fff;height: 40px}.NComments .SubmitShareRow .NButtons div{display: inline-block;width: auto;padding: 10px;cursor: pointer}.NComments .SubmitShareRow .NButtons .NSubmitButton{background: #de2127;margin-left: 10px}.NComments .SubmitShareRow .NButtons .NCancleButton{background: #787878}.NComments .SubmitShareRow .NShareRow{float: left;width: auto;font-size: 12px;font-family: open sans condensed;text-transform: uppercase}.NComments .SubmitShareRow .NShareRow div{float: left;width: 36px;height: 36px;margin-right: 10px;cursor: pointer}.NComments .SubmitShareRow .NShareRow div span{float: left;margin: 16px 24px}.NComments .SubmitShareRow .NShareRow div .NCheck{width: 20px;height: 20px;background: url(../../../../assets/CommentHTML/images/Newcomments.png) -209px -69px no-repeat}.NComments .SubmitShareRow .NShareRow div .NUnCheck{width: 20px;height: 20px;background: url(../../../../assets/CommentHTML/images/Newcomments.png) -264px -69px no-repeat}.NComments .SubmitShareRow .NShareRow .NFbShare{background: url(../../../../assets/CommentHTML/images/Newcomments.png) -70px -63px no-repeat}.NComments .SubmitShareRow .NShareRow .NTwShare{background: url(../../../../assets/CommentHTML/images/Newcomments.png) -114px -63px no-repeat}.NComments .SubmitShareRow .NShareRow .NGgleShare{background: url(../../../../assets/CommentHTML/images/Newcomments.png) -156px -63px no-repeat}.NComments .NCommentsBlock{float: left;width: 100%}.NComments .NCommentsBlock .OneComment{float: left;width: 100%;position: relative}.NComments .NCommentsBlock .OneComment .OneCommentInner{float: left;width: 100%;padding: 15px 0 0px 0}.NComments .NCommentsBlock .OneComment .OneCommentInner .NCommentSection{position: relative;z-index: 1}.NComments .NCommentsBlock .OneComment .OneCommentInner .NCommentSection .NuserImage{width: 60px;height: 50px;text-align: center;vertical-align: top}.NComments .NCommentsBlock .OneComment .OneCommentInner .NCommentSection .NuserImage img{max-width: 100%;width: 50px;height: 50px;max-height: 100%;border-radius: 50px;border: 1px solid #e9e9e9}.NComments .NCommentsBlock .OneComment .OneCommentInner .NCommentSection .NCommentTxt{vertical-align: top}.NComments .NCommentsBlock .OneComment .OneCommentInner .NCommentSection .NCommentTxt .NusernmeRow{font-family: 'open_sans_condensedbold', serif;font-weight: normal;font-size: 16px}.NComments .NCommentsBlock .OneComment .OneCommentInner .NCommentSection .NCommentTxt .NusernmeRow span{font-family: open sans condensed;font-weight: normal;font-size: 12px}.NComments .NCommentsBlock .OneComment .OneCommentInner .NCommentSection .NCommentTxt .NCommentRow{font-family: open sans condensed;font-weight: normal;font-size: 16px;margin-bottom: 10px;word-break: break-word}.NComments .NCommentsBlock .OneComment .OneCommentInner .BadgeSection{float: right;width: 75px;height: 60px;position: relative;background: url(../../../../assets/CommentHTML/images/BadgeArrowIcon.png) top right no-repeat;padding-right: 15px;margin-bottom: 10px}.NComments .NCommentsBlock .OneComment .OneCommentInner .BadgeSection .BadgeRightArrow{position: absolute;width: 15px;right: 0px;top: 0px;height: 100%;z-index: 100}.NComments .NCommentsBlock .OneComment .OneCommentInner .BadgeSection .NBadgeImage{position: relative;width: 70px}.NComments .NCommentsBlock .OneComment .OneCommentInner .BadgeSection .NBadgeImage img{width: 100% !important;padding-top: 10px}.NComments .NCommentsBlock .OneComment .OneCommentInner .BadgeSection .NBadgeImage .NBadgeLevel{position: absolute;right: 0px;top: 0;border-radius: 50px;background: #000;color: #fff;font-size: 12px;padding: 8px;width: 6px;height: 6px;line-height: 9px}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ow{float: left;width: 100%;border-top: 1px solid #e9e9e9;border-bottom: 1px solid #e9e9e9;background: #f1f1f1;height: 40px}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ow .SharCont{float: right;width: auto;opacity: .3;-moz-transition: all .2s ease;-webkit-transition: all .2s ease;transition: all .2s ease}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ow .SharCont span{width: auto;padding: 0px 10px 0px 27px;float: left;margin: 0 5px;cursor: pointer;height: 35px}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ow .SharCont .WBCount{border: 2px solid #c7c7c7;font-size: 14px;color: #787878;padding: 5px 3px;line-height: 12px;margin: 7px 0;position: relative;margin-left: 4px}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ow .SharCont .WBCount img{position: absolute;left: -5px;top: 8px}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ow .SharCont .NwowIcons{background: url(../../../../assets/CommentHTML/images/Newcomments.png) 2px 5px no-repeat}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ow .SharCont .NblahIcons{background: url(../../../../assets/CommentHTML/images/Newcomments.png) -106px 5px no-repeat}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ow .SharCont .NReplyIcons{background: url(../../../../assets/CommentHTML/images/Newcomments.png) -210px 5px no-repeat}.NComments .NCommentsBlock .OneComment .OneCommentInner .NActvityRow .SharCont .TxtLnks{padding-top: 12px;font-size: 12px;height: 25px;font-family: open sans condensed}.NComments .NCommentsBlock .OneComment .OneCommentInner:hover .SharCont{opacity: 1}@media screen and (max-width: 1000px){.NComments .NCommentsBlock .OneComment .OneCommentInner .SharCont{opacity: 1 !Important}}.NComments .NCommentsBlock .ReplyRow{position: absolute;left: 40px;width: 4px;border-left: 2px dotted #757575;height: 100%;top: 0px;display: none}.NComments .NCommentsBlock .ReplyRow .RepltyTxt{width: auto;margin: -14px 0 0px -14px;background: url(../../../../assets/CommentHTML/images/Newcomments.png) -4px -71px no-repeat;padding-bottom: 6px;display: inline-block}.NComments .NCommentsBlock .ReplyRow .RepltyTxt span{background: #de2127;font-size: 10px;font-family: open sans condensed;padding: 2px 4px 2px 4px;color: #fff;text-transform: uppercase;line-height: 10px;border-radius: 2px;float: left}.NComments .NCommentsBlock .level1{background: #f7f7f7}.NComments .NCommentsBlock .level1 .OneCommentInner{background: none}.NComments .NCommentsBlock .level1 .NCommentSection{padding-left: 10px}.NComments .NCommentsBlock .level1 .ReplyRow{display: block}.NComments .NCommentsBlock .level2{background: #f7f7f7}.NComments .NCommentsBlock .level2 .OneCommentInner{background: none}.NComments .NCommentsBlock .level2 .NCommentSection{padding-left: 20px}.NComments .NCommentsBlock .level2 .ReplyRow{left: 50px;display: block}.NComments .NCommentsBlock aside{float: left;width: 100%}.NBadgeLevel{border-radius: 50px;background: #000;width: 18px;height: 15px;padding: 3px 0 0 0;color: #fff;font-size: 12px;position: absolute;text-align: center;right: 22px;top: 0px}.boxComment{margin: 0;padding: 5px;background: #fff;-webkit-border-radius: 2px;-moz-border-radius: 2px;border-radius: 2px;box-shadow: 0 0px 5px #888;-moz-box-shadow: 0 0px 5px #888;-webkit-box-shadow: 0 0px 5px #888}.errInternalBlock{float: left;width: 100%;display: none;margin: 5px 0 10px 0}.commentErrInner{background: #e9dbdb;padding: 10px;font-size: 12px;border: 1px solid #c81319;color: #353432;text-align: left}.comment_err_txt{font-size: 14px;color: #dc2225;font-family: 'open_sans_condensedbold', serif}.commentErrMain span{padding-top: 10px;display: block}.commentErrMain b{font-weight: bold}.h2-cmt-t{font-family: 'open_sans_condensedbold', serif;font-weight: normal;width: 100%;font-size: 16px;text-transform: uppercase;padding: 0px;margin: 0 0 10px 0;color: #000}